This document contains Questions and Answers for Solicitation # 19UP3026Q0005, which seeks Cleaning and Maintenance Services for America House in Kyiv, Ukraine. Key information provided includes the current contractor (FASILITI PRO, TOV) and that the estimated contract cost is below the Simplified Acquisition Threshold. The document directs offerors to specific sections of the Scope of Work for details on facility square footage, frequency of services, and working hours. It also clarifies that there is no mandatory number of custodians; offerors should determine this based on their own capabilities. Furthermore, it explicitly states that USA-registered LLCs are allowed to compete, provided they offer proof of a permanent address in the USA if they do not use a Ukrainian subcontractor. This government Request for Quotation (RFQ) 19UP3026Q0005, issued by the U.S. Embassy Kyiv on November 26, 2025, seeks a contractor for comprehensive cleaning and basic maintenance services at the American House (AH) facilities located at 6, Mykoly Pymonenka St., Kyiv, Ukraine. The contract is for a one-year base period with two one-year options. Services include regular interior and exterior cleaning of three buildings, basic electrical, plumbing, and carpentry repairs, and provision of all necessary supplies and equipment. The contractor must meet specific performance standards, adhere to safety practices, and ensure personnel security. Offers are due by December 10, 2025, at 17:00 local time, and can be submitted in Ukrainian Hryvnyas or US dollars, with specific conversion options for Ukrainian vendors. Various FAR clauses are incorporated by reference, including those related to whistleblower rights, executive compensation, ByteDance prohibition, and combating human trafficking.
